Sony UBP-X800 Manual

The Sony UBP-X800 is a premium 4K Ultra HD Blu-ray player with High Dynamic Range (HDR) support, including HDR10 and Dolby Vision. It features built-in Wi-Fi, dual HDMI outputs, extensive audio format compatibility including DSD and Hi-Res Audio, and streaming capabilities for popular services. Features at a Glance

Key components: 4K Ultra HD Blu-ray player, Remote Control, Dual HDMI outputs, Ethernet port, USB port, Wi-Fi antenna, Optical audio output.

FeatureDescription
4K Ultra HD PlaybackSupports 4K Blu-ray discs with HDR10 and Dolby Vision
Dual HDMI OutputsHDMI OUT (VIDEO/AUDIO) and HDMI OUT (AUDIO ONLY) for separate audio/video paths
Network ConnectivityBuilt-in Wi-Fi and Ethernet for streaming and updates
USB PortFor playing media files from USB storage devices
Optical Audio OutputFor connection to audio systems
Hi-Res Audio SupportPlays DSD, FLAC, ALAC, AIFF, and WAV formats
Streaming AppsNetflix, YouTube, Amazon Prime Video, and more
Quick Start/Low PowerEnergy-saving modes
Front DisplayShows status and playback information
Remote ControlIncludes dedicated app and function buttons

Installation

Unpack and inspect contents. Place on a stable, well-ventilated surface.

  1. Connect to TV: Use HDMI cable from HDMI OUT (VIDEO/AUDIO) to TV's HDMI input.
  2. Connect to Audio System: Use second HDMI (AUDIO ONLY) or optical cable for audio.
  3. Connect Network: Use Ethernet cable or set up Wi-Fi.
  4. Connect Power: Plug AC power cord into outlet.

WARNING! Ensure proper ventilation to prevent overheating. Do not block vents.

Controls and Settings

Access Home Menu via HOME button. Front Panel: POWER, OPEN/CLOSE, PLAY, STOP.

Remote: POWER, HOME, OPTIONS, NETFLIX, YouTube, Disc Navigation, Audio, Subtitle, Display.

Settings Categories: Network, Playback Settings, Display, Audio, System, Parental Control.

Key Settings: 4K Upscaling (On/Off), HDR Mode (Auto, HDR10, Dolby Vision), HDMI Deep Color, Audio DRC, SACD Output, Quick Start Mode.

Connecting Devices

TV: Primary HDMI. Audio System: Secondary HDMI or Optical. Network: Ethernet or Wi-Fi. USB: Front or rear port.

  1. Turn off all devices before connecting cables.
  2. Use high-speed HDMI cables for 4K/HDR content.
  3. Select correct input on TV (e.g., HDMI 1).
  4. Configure audio output in player settings if using separate audio system.

Tip: For best Dolby Vision performance, enable it in both player and TV settings.

Playing Disc Media

Supports 4K UHD Blu-ray, Blu-ray, DVD, CD, SACD.

  1. Insert disc: Press OPEN/CLOSE, place disc label side up.
  2. Play: Press PLAY; use navigation buttons for menus.
  3. Stop: Press STOP; resume with PLAY (if resume playback is enabled).
  4. Skip: PREV/NEXT for chapters/tracks.
  5. Search: Use left/right arrows for fast forward/rewind.
  6. Audio/Subtitle: Press AUDIO or SUBTITLE to change tracks.
  7. Display: Press DISPLAY for playback information.
  8. USB Playback: Navigate to Home Menu > Media to play files from USB.

WARNING! Do not use damaged or improperly copied discs. Keep discs clean.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
No pictureHDMI connection/TV inputCheck HDMI cable connections; ensure TV is on correct input.
No soundAudio settings/connectionsVerify audio output settings; check audio system connections and power.
Disc not recognizedDisc format/damageEnsure disc is compatible and clean; check for scratches.
Network connection failsWi-Fi signal/settingsMove player closer to router; re-enter Wi-Fi password; try wired connection.
Remote not workingBatteries/obstructionsReplace batteries; ensure clear line of sight to player's sensor.
HDR/Dolby Vision not workingTV compatibility/settingsEnsure TV supports HDR10/Dolby Vision; enable in both player and TV settings.

Reset: [Settings] > [System Settings] > [Initialize] to reset to factory defaults (note: erases all settings).
